New Zealand - Import of Marine Propulsion Spark-Ignition Engines
Since 2014, New Zealand Import of Marine Propulsion Spark-Ignition Engines was up 8.8% year on year. At $1,486,097.34 in 2019, the country was number 26 comparing other countries in Import of Marine Propulsion Spark-Ignition Engines. New Zealand is overtaken by Portugal, which was ranked number 25 at $1,673,851.36 and is followed by Indonesia at $1,351,523.39. United States ranked the highest with $49,826,306.99 in 2019, that is a fall of 12.9% compared to 2018. Philippines, Belgium and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Philippines witnessed the best average annual growth at +163.4% per year, while Gambia was the worst growing country at -67.6% per year.
